コード例 #1
0
ファイル: HiveCursor.cs プロジェクト: noahvans/HiveThrift
 public TTableSchema GetSchema()
 {
     if (m_Operation == null || !m_Operation.HasResultSet)
     {
         return(null);
     }
     else if (m_LastSchema == null)
     {
         var req  = new TGetResultSetMetadataReq(m_Operation);
         var resp = m_Client.GetResultSetMetadata(req);
         resp.Status.CheckStatus();
         m_LastSchema = resp.Schema;
     }
     return(m_LastSchema);
 }
コード例 #2
0
        public TTableSchema GetSchema()
        {
            if (_Operation == null || !_Operation.HasResultSet)
            {
                return(null);
            }

            if (_LastSchema == null)
            {
                var req = new TGetResultSetMetadataReq(_Operation);
                var rs  = _Client.GetResultSetMetadata(req);
                rs.Status.CheckStatus();
                _LastSchema = rs.Schema;
            }

            return(_LastSchema);
        }